Introduction to Electric Hydrofoil Surfboards
An electric hydrofoil surfboard represents a revolutionary advancement in surfing technology. Unlike traditional surfboards, this innovative design allows the board to rise above the water's surface, offering a unique surfing experience. The key component, the hydrofoil, is a wing-like structure attached beneath the board, creating lift and reducing water resistance.
How Electric Hydrofoil Surfboards Work
The Mechanics
An
electric hydrofoil surfboard uses a combination of electric motor and hydrofoil technology. The motor, powered by a rechargeable battery, drives a propeller. This propulsion, in tandem with the hydrofoil's design, lifts the board above the water when a certain speed is reached, reducing drag and allowing for smoother, faster rides.
Control and Maneuverability
Riders control the surfboard through a wireless handheld remote, which regulates the motor's speed. Balancing and steering the board require body movements similar to traditional surfing, but with an added dimension of control over speed.
Key Features and Specifications
Power and Efficiency
The motor's power typically ranges from 3 to 5 kilowatts, ensuring adequate thrust. Battery life varies based on usage, but most models offer between 1 to 2 hours of ride time per charge. Charging times can range from 2 to 4 hours.
Dimensions and Materials
Electric hydrofoil surfboards generally measure between 5 to 7 feet in length, with the hydrofoil's wingspan around 2 to 3 feet. Manufacturers use high-quality, lightweight materials such as carbon fiber for strength and durability.
Speed and Performance
These surfboards can reach speeds up to 25-30 mph, providing an exhilarating experience. The hydrofoil's design allows for quick, responsive turns and a smooth ride over choppy water.
Advantages and Limitations
Advantages
- Reduced Drag: The hydrofoil minimizes water resistance, enabling higher speeds and more efficient movement.
- Extended Ride Time: The electric motor allows surfers to catch more waves in a session, not limited by physical fatigue.
- Innovative Experience: Offers a novel surfing experience, combining the thrill of flying and surfing.
Limitations
- Cost: The advanced technology and materials result in a higher price point, often ranging from $5,000 to $10,000.
- Learning Curve: Requires a new set of skills, particularly in balancing above the water.
- Battery Dependence: Ride time is limited by battery life and charging requirements.
